Description

Extremely stylish piece of Art Deco jewellery from the house of Jakob Bengel, dating to the 1930's and so advanced for its time in it's design that one could be forgiven for not recognising it as a period piece. One of the leading manufacturers of Art Deco jewellery, the company produced in the 1920's and 1930's very innovative and individual pieces of the time, aesthetically characterised by their unique designs and modernist slant. This alternating patterned bracelet is quite weighty with engine turned pieces with triangles of bright red and black enamel accents. Condition is excellent with little to no signs of it's true age. This piece could be old/new stock that's not been worn or used such is the condition, a rare find indeed. Ideal for day or evening wear for the fashion savvy lady of today. Size is for small to medium sized wrist overall length 20 cm, this bracelet is slightly wider than the others we have listed. About Jakob Bengel

Jakob Bengel was a chain and costume jewellery factory, founded by Jakob Bengel in 1873 in Idar-Oberstein, Germany. Until 1920, the company specialised in the production of watch chains and chatelaines. In the 1920's and 1930's, it became one of the leading manufacturers of fashion jewellery in the Art Deco style
